Travel by bus

Travelling by bus is a popular option for getting from Can Tho to Ho Chi Minh City (HCMC) Airport. Buses are favoured by locals and travellers on a budget, with tickets starting at $7 per person. The journey takes between 3.5 and 5.5 hours, depending on traffic and the time of day.

There is no direct bus service from Can Tho to HCMC Airport. To make the journey, you will first need to take a taxi to Le Hong Phong St D10 or Mien Tay Bus Station in District 6. From there, you can catch a bus to the airport.

Several bus companies operate routes from Can Tho to HCMC, including:

  • Phuong Trang Bus (also known as Futa Bus)
  • Anh Tuan Bus
  • Vu Linh Bus
  • Mai Linh
  • Lien Hung Bus
  • Thanh Buoi Bus
  • Hoang Minh Bus
  • Ngoc Anh Bus

Futa Bus is one of the most popular companies for this route, providing more than 1,000 long-distance and inter-provincial trips every day. They offer standard seater buses as well as sleeper buses for those looking for extra comfort. Sleeper bus tickets are priced at around 270,000 VND, while standard seater bus tickets are cheaper, at about 165,000 VND.

Other companies, such as Vu Linh Bus, offer limousine buses with comfortable seating. Mai Linh is another reliable option, with over 150 vehicles operating on 12 routes across Vietnam.

Thanh Buoi Bus is a good choice if you're looking for a sleeper bus, while Hoang Minh Bus and Ngoc Anh Bus are also highly regarded for their reasonably priced tickets and reliable service.

When travelling by bus from Can Tho to HCMC Airport, it's recommended to avoid peak times and consider travelling during the week or in the evening to benefit from lower prices and less crowded buses. Booking your ticket in advance can also help you secure the cheapest fare.

Travel by taxi

If you want to travel by taxi from Can Tho to Ho Chi Minh City Airport (SGN), you have a few options. Firstly, you can choose a traditional taxi service, with several taxi counters offering their services in the arrivals hall. Suggested taxi companies include the nationwide Vinasun and Mai Linh Taxi, with fares ranging from 250,000 to 400,000 VND (approximately $10 to $15 USD as of 2024). It is recommended to negotiate a fixed price before entering the taxi.

Alternatively, you can use ride-hailing apps such as Grab, the Southeast Asian equivalent of Uber. Grab offers a range of vehicle options, including GrabCar (a private car) and GrabTaxi (a metered taxi). Fares on Grab typically range from 100,000 to 250,000 VND ($4 to $10 USD), and you can see the price before confirming your ride. The Grab pickup point at the airport is located near the international terminal, where you will see large, green Grab advertising boards.

If you are looking for a private car service, companies such as A21 Tours offer transfers from Ho Chi Minh City Airport to Can Tho. However, additional surcharges may apply for airport pickups or multiple pick-up points.

Finally, it is worth noting that some travellers choose to take a taxi to the Western Bus Station (Ben Xe Mien Tay) in Ho Chi Minh City and then take a bus to Can Tho. This can be a more affordable option, with bus tickets costing around $7.00. However, it is important to plan your journey carefully, especially during busy travel periods.

Travel by private car

The distance between Ho Chi Minh City (Saigon) and Can Tho is about 170 km, and the drive takes around 4 hours. There are several ways to cover this distance, such as by bus, train, or taxi, but booking a private car transfer is a great option because of its flexibility and comfort.

A21 Tours

A21 Tours offers a private car service from Ho Chi Minh City or Ho Chi Minh Airport (SGN) to Can Tho. They provide pick-up and drop-off at any hotel or address within the city limits of both Ho Chi Minh and Can Tho. If your pick-up or drop-off location is outside the city limits, additional surcharges may apply. The driver will wait a maximum of 30 minutes after the scheduled pick-up time, after which a surcharge of USD 4 per 30 minutes will be applied.

Hai Tuan Travel

Hai Tuan Travel offers a private transfer service from Ho Chi Minh City or Tan Son Nhat Airport (SGN) to Can Tho and vice versa. They provide vehicles with 4 to 16 seats, all equipped with good air conditioning. Their drivers are careful and friendly, ensuring a comfortable journey. The price includes highway fees, fuel, parking fees, airport fees, driver expenses, a water bottle, and tissues. There are no additional charges for late-night pick-ups or flight delays.

DayTrip

DayTrip is a platform that connects you with local drivers who provide door-to-door transfers from Ho Chi Minh City to Can Tho. Their drivers are polite, respectful, and kind, ensuring a comfortable ride. They accommodate requests for child seats and pets on board, but these must be specified during the booking process. DayTrip allows for adjustments to luggage requirements and offers flexibility with stops and detours. All bookings are one-way, and a return trip requires a separate booking. Cancellations made at least 24 hours before departure are eligible for a full refund.

Culture Pham Travel

Culture Pham Travel offers a private car transfer service from Saigon (Ho Chi Minh City) to Can Tho, with an English-speaking driver. The driver will pick you up at your hotel, flat, or Ho Chi Minh Airport, and you can decide your departure time. The driver will make stops along the way for rest, sightseeing, and using the toilet. After arriving in Can Tho, the driver will drop you off at your accommodation and recheck the car to ensure nothing is left behind.
